Dubai Airshow 2025 Unveils Conference Programme To Propel Global Aerospace Innovation
The Dubai Airshow 2025 is set to feature a comprehensive conference programme aimed at sparking innovation and addressing changes in the aviation, space, and defence sectors. Scheduled from 17th to 21st November at the Dubai World Central, the event will host over 350 speakers delivering more than 90 hours of content across 12 tracks.
The UAE Space Agency will return with a two-day Space conference, focusing on sustainability, security, and innovation in orbit. Discussions will explore space advancements that impact daily life and work, alongside new opportunities in the expanding downstream sector. The Sustainability track will examine future greener skies through advanced aircraft, cleaner fuels, and policies supporting a net-zero aviation future.

This year marks the first time Dubai Airports will host the Airport & Airline Keynote Track. Influential figures like Paul Griffiths; Sir Tim Clark of Emirates Airline; Tony Douglas from Riyadh Air; among others will discuss air traffic growth, digital transformation, airport strategies, and aviation safety innovations.

Advanced Air Mobility Takes Centre Stage
Advanced Air Mobility (AAM) will be prominently featured with insights into technologies reshaping flight concepts. Sessions on Passenger Experience aim to enhance traveller services by offering smoother journeys and smarter connections. The MRO track delves into new technology applications and evolving business models for immediate practical use.

Empowering Future Leaders
The Academy Stage will focus on themes like cyber risk management and tech innovation while promoting workforce inclusivity. The "NextGen Leaders" series invites students and young professionals eager to influence aerospace's future direction.
